Man shot dead in Belfast

Carl Kinsella

A man was shot dead in Ballysillan, Belfast shortly before 10pm last night, according to the Police Service of Northern Ireland.

The man is believed to have been a prominent loyalist, and was killed in a predominantly unionist part of the city.

Stormont First Minister Arlene Foster took to her Twitter account to express her ‘shock and disgust’ at the murder, and request that all involved co-operate with the police investigation.

Recently-appointed Secretary of State for Northern Ireland James Brokenshire restated that there is “no place for violence in communities.”
